## Description

Wing Snare, designated as card number 288 in the 2003 Magic: The Gathering Eighth Edition (8ED), remains a staple reference for collectors of classic fantasy TCGs. This uncommon green sorcery card features a mana cost of {2}{G} and provides a targeted effect to destroy a creature with flying. ## FAQ

### What type of card is Wing Snare in Magic: The Gathering?

Wing Snare is an uncommon green sorcery card from the Eighth Edition set. It costs {2}{G} to cast and allows the player to destroy a target creature with flying.

### What is the card number for Wing Snare in the Eighth Edition set?

Wing Snare is numbered 288 in the Magic: The Gathering Eighth Edition (8ED) core set, which was released in 2003.
